Rhonda Crawford VP, Digital Media & Innovation USAA |
Rhonda has more than 20 years of corporate communications experience, which includes customer communication, employee communication, social media and public relations, as well as brand and reputation management, and integrated marketing.
Rhonda joined USAA in 1985 and during her tenure has led Employee Communications, Member Communications and Public Communications. Today she is vice president of Digital Media & Innovation. Last year her team was responsible for delivering both online and offline member communications that generated an estimated $172 million in revenue through product, service and advice content, and drove another $145 million in new assets through customer-facing webinars. During her career, she pioneered the production and launch of USAA podcasts, streaming video on usaa.com, both online and mobile versions of the company's annual report, and USAA's first-ever prime-time TV commercials in 2008 (during America United in Support of our Troops). She continues to build USAA's industry-leading social media strategy and growing presence on the Web, as evidenced by the company's #1 ranking among financial services firms on Facebook.
Rhonda holds a bachelor's degree in Communication from Trinity University and a master's in Communications Management from Syracuse University's Whitman School of Business and Newhouse School of Communication. She is a member of Phi Kappa Phi, the Golden Key International Honour Society and is also an Accredited Business Communicator (ABC) with the International Association of Business Communicators.
